# FeedCheck Environments

FeedCheck, our podcast feed validator, runs in three environments: dev, staging, and prod. Staging mirrors prod topology but validates against the sandbox catalog only. Releases promote dev to staging on Tuesdays; prod cutover requires sign-off from the release manager. Rollbacks are one-click via the Quillgate console. Each environment reads its own config bundle at boot, and staging currently uses the values below.

config for bahop-baduf:
[kasion]
team = lamath
access_code = ac_d807e5
host = kasion.paliqcloud.corp
port = 4000
owner = julix.tamvan
peer = frair.qorvelsoft.local

Subject: Parcel webhook on-call basics

Welcome to the rotation. The Swiftbox parcel-tracking webhook pages when delivery confirmations lag more than five minutes. Usual cause: the Dray queue backs up. Check consumer lag first, restart the worker pool second, escalate third. Don't replay events without checking dedupe state. We'll cover open incidents at the weekly eng sync. Full runbook and dashboards are on the internal page below.

dashboard of bagep-taguf = https://vault.nelvrodata.internal/ticket

Catalog cache purge for Brindlemart release 4.2. Invalidation fans out via the Oakrun queue; stale entries expire in 90s regardless. Verify purge events are signed and replay-protected. No wildcard purges in prod. After review, the purge service is redeployed with the signing key below.

deploy key for bawef-hawep: bky6_Pnqi1C

Quick update for the sync: step 4 of the Lumenkart migration is deduping customer records. The matcher now keys on normalized email plus postal fragment, so the old fuzzy-name pass is gone — no more merging the two different "J. Harrow"s in Brindleport. Run the dedupe worker once against staging before prod. The worker reads its thresholds from the config below, so sanity-check these values first.

service settings:
[druix]
host = druix.zemvargrid.example
user = druix_svc
database = druix_prod